Purpose of the Role
The Integrated Sales is responsible for driving profitable growth across Maersk’s Integrated Logistics portfolio with a primary focus on Contract Logistics, and/or Airfreight, Project Logistics. This role manages the potential sale of products and services to customers to generate revenue against a forecasted quota, ensuring full execution of Maersk’s Sales & Business Management process. The colleague works independently within set guidelines and applies technical and commercial knowledge to design solutions and influence tactical customer decisions.
Key Responsibilities and Geography
- Acquire and secure new integrated logistics customers across Ocean and AIR transportation, Contract Logistics, Land side transportation, and Project Logistics.
- Develop and manage a robust sales pipeline; ensure accurate forecasting and adherence to sales governance.
- Lead RFQ preparation, solution design, value propositions, customer presentations, and cross-functional coordination with Product and Operations teams.
- Build strong senior-level relationships with customers, enabling long-term engagement and multi-product penetration.
- Conduct customer business reviews and demonstrate Maersk’s competitive advantages.
- Collaborate closely with Customer Service, Product, Operations, Finance, Legal, and Compliance teams to ensure operational feasibility and commercial governance.
Accountability
- Deliver integrated logistics revenue and new business wins aligned with the business plan.
- Build strong relationships with controlled customers and key external stakeholders.
- Understand customer supply chain needs and develop solutions that address their logistics challenges.
- Drive continuous improvement opportunities and ensure sales excellence.
- Support integrated product development for Taiwan market needs.

Required Experience & Skills
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ent; logistics or supply chain specialization preferred.
- Minimum 5–7 years of experience in integrated logistics or freight forwarding.
- Strong understanding of Contract Logistics, Airfreight, LCL, First Mile, or Project Logistics.
- Strong communication skills in English and local language.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office and CRM systems.
- Strong customer engagement, negotiation capability, and solution-selling skills.
